In case anyone's interested, I had another friend over here this morning, 
and he got the troublesome cover screw out of the TMV71A without a hitch. 
He used Butch's left-handed drill bit suggestion, and the technique worked 
flawlessly.

We have put a slotted brass jewelry screw in the place of the old screw, 
until I can get a replacement.

Now, I'm going to write to Kenwood and ask if they'll send me a couple of 
replacement screws, should the problem happen again in the future.

On another note, this newer TMV71A does indeed have menu 111, so it must 
have been upgraded with the new firmware.
